Output 84565721e9a31a7a8d61da62eaa68ea14fb0eef8bc57aa5bf4147fd3f503aea9:21

value
26230000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c4078ab26f8ccf364cde4198e3ecd37970acd93 OP_EQUAL
address
3FwCa1zvBA4PVzkrAgXntwHVjq69spmcGb
transaction
84565721e9a31a7a8d61da62eaa68ea14fb0eef8bc57aa5bf4147fd3f503aea9
spent
true